Five Tips for Driving Sales through Search Engine Optimized Public Relations Writing

A recent study indicated that 93% of survey participants would conduct online research, primarily via search engines, when making a business-to-business purchase. And the majority of click-throughs to a particular website occur when it is one of the first three listings of a search engine's results.

Statistics clearly show that purchasers are using search engines such as Google, Yahoo! and MSN as research tools in the early stages of their buying cycle, and they are clicking through to the top listings in their search results. Optimizing your public relations writing can help boost your company's name to a top ranking on search engines, which increases inbound sales leads and solidifies your brand. This article suggests five ways to optimize your public relations writing.

Public relations and search optimization - a terrific match

The process of improving your website's position in search results is known as search engine optimization. Google and its competitors rely on high-quality, relevant search results to provide the information users demand. Google is continually changing the rules to ensure that the websites it delivers in its search results are relevant to what searchers want. To increase the likelihood that your site will rank high in an Internet search, you can apply these five search engine optimization techniques to your public relations writing:

  1. Target market analysis
  2. Keyword research evaluation
  3. High-quality content with optimized writing
  4. Link building campaigns
  5. Fresh content via news releases and articles
